Output e6e44363d729777af5a24ee8845c4b74fde227627723c147824d2b1bfa59beda:1

value
278772821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 678135e069d525021f2035539820a74a661b8a07 OP_EQUAL
address
MHLSctVNYt1NBzKNANiYpenVzPoyPzgf1F
transaction
e6e44363d729777af5a24ee8845c4b74fde227627723c147824d2b1bfa59beda
spent
true